You do not require a huge budget in order to prepare a fantastic party; noted here are a few money-saving tips.
Near the top of your planning a party on a budget checklist need to be entertainment. Having a bit of entertainment at a party is a great way to keep visitors delighted, break the ice amongst people and produce a fun atmosphere. However, employing a professional entertainer like a DJ or live band will certainly set you back a lot of funds. Thankfully, one of the greatest low cost party ideas is to simply invest in some high-quality sound speakers, link your cell phone and play your very own party playlist. Music can usually make or break just how successful a party is. By being in control of the music, you can unwind knowing that all your preferred tracks will be played throughout the night. It is always a nice concept to commemorate a person's birthday, specifically if is a large milestone like turning 18 or fifty. Perhaps, the best way to celebrate a special birthday is to throw a party where all your closest pals and family are in attendance. Sadly, many individuals are reluctant to throw a party solely based upon the financial costs of everything. However, contrary to widespread belief you do not need to spend thousands of pounds on an extravagant birthday party. In fact, planning a party on a budget is very much feasible, as long as you are prepared to put in a little bit more effort and time into the planning stage. Much like with any event, the first step is to work out the overall expenses and create a budget plan for a party which is sensible and reasonable. Jot down a list of every little thing you require and roughly work out the estimated cost it will certainly cost you, to ensure that you have a clear understanding on where you are in regards to sticking to the general budget plan. Often, the most considerable cost comes from hiring an actual venue to host your party, like a roof bar or beach club etc. Rather, the best way to keep costs down is to throw the party from the convenience of your home. Everybody enjoys an old-fashioned house party and you can make the room look even nicer by blowing balloons, hanging up bunting and banners, and turning on a few fairy lights.

When finding how to plan a party on a budget, among the top suggestions is to supply the food and beverages yourself. Although the ingredients and beverages are going to cost quite a bit, read more it is still likely to be substantially less expensive than hiring a professional catering company or bar staff. This is why one of the most effective affordable party ideas at home is to provide the buffet yourself.
